Job Summary

Youth and Family Engagement and Involvement refers to the systematic inclusion of families in activities and programs that promote youth transition, education, health and wellness with effective planning, implementation, and evaluation. This program works with transition aged youth ranging from 14-24 to provide continuous engagement through collaborative efforts.

Youth Program Coordinator is responsible for coordination and programming for youth with special healthcare needs, chronic illnesses and/or disabilities. Programming includes educational training, conferences, and community events related to youth transition. The Youth Program Coordinator will oversee the Youth Advisory Council (YAC) comprised of youth ages 14-24 with developmental, mental, physical, emotional, or behavioral special healthcare needs. The Youth Advisory Council is a leadership opportunity through the Clientto advise on activities, programs, policies, and resources that affects the health, wellbeing, and successful transition of youth across Client.
